Autumn Bear and Brussels Sprouts
Last autumn (2008), the colours and light in the garden seemed particularly translucent and rosy.
I initially painted in a leisurely frame of mind, but had to hurry to catch the last shimmers of golden light towards the end of the third week.
Pete's virgin attempt at Brussels Sprouts - giant leaves and the tinest of buds - are now immortalised.
